The Harsh Reality – SEO is a Long Game
Alright, let’s be real. If you’ve made it this far, you’ve probably realised that these “SEO tips” are nothing more than an April Fools’ joke. (Please don’t actually yell at Google.)
The truth is, good SEO takes time, effort, and consistency. Focus on quality content, technical optimisation, and ethical strategies, and your small business will thrive in search results – no shouting required!
